BJP in Kerala gets boost as 500 new members join party

Thiruvanathpuram, August 25: The Kerala BJP on Sunday got 500 new members in its party in Kannur district of the state.

According to an Indian Express report, out of 500 people, 350 belonged to CPI(M) and others were from Congress and Janathipathya Samrakshan Samithi.

Some of them were accorded with the BJP membership while others will be inducted into local level party events.

However, the CPI(M) district secretary had a different version as he said that his aprty has not lost any cadre to the BJP.

Kerala is the state where the BJP is yet to open its account, So, before the 2016 assembly elections in the state, the party has already started gearing up.

The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h (RSS), BJP's ideologue is said to have significance presence in Kerala.

BJP president Amit Shah is also expected to visit Kerala on September 1.

Kerala population has reportedly 55% Hindus, 26% Muslims and 18% Christians.
